Hoodlums brutalise artisan, dispose him of phone, cash
Stories by Ahmed Ajikobi
An artisan, Olaitan David escaped death by whiskers when he was attacked by hoodlums at Sango area, Ilorin, Kwara State recently.
Pilot Crime gathered that David was inflicted with injury by his assailants numbering about 25, with cutlass, stones , sticks and other dangerous weapons during the attack.
According to a police source, victim of the attack was lured to the hoodlums’ hideout where the hoodlums physically assaulted him.
“David, who has a shop around the MOPOL barracks in Sango area, was eating when he was approached by one of the hoodlums, Jimoh popularly known as Alubarika, who invited him over to their hideout on the pretext of patronising him.
“On getting there, he came face to face with 25 men armed with various dangerous weapons. Isiaka, the ring leader ordered his boys to beat up their victim,” he added.
The artisan was said to have been abandoned in the pool of his blood following matchete cuts sustained and consequently rushed to hospital by passers-by.
It was further gathered that the victim was dispossessed of his mobile phone valued at N15,000 and the sum of N28,800.
However, luck ran out on four of the hoodlums as they were arrested by residents of Oke Andi area of Sango.
The hoodlums namely Jimoh, Adewuyi Ridwan, Adeoti Tobi and Abdulganiyu Aweda were nabbed in their hideout while others escaped.
They were said to have resisted arrest by the residents, who invaded their den in the area, as they launched counter attack, but were overpowered.
A resident of the area who craved anonymity for security reasons, told this medium that there was pandemonium in the area for about one hour while the brawl lasted.
The suspects were reportedly handed over to the police at ‘A’ Division of the state command, where they are being interrogated.
“During the investigation, the suspects confessed to the crime and also revealed the identities of some of their gang member as Segun a.k.a Akara, Afobaje Junior, Sekoni known as High Level and Karaole.
“Investigation also revealed that the suspects and their members who are at large are notorious criminals, India hemp smokers, who attack innocent citizens by dispossessing them of their cash and phones at gun point,” the police source added.
